Abstract
1343159 Making dynamo-electric machine coils ISKRA-ZAVOD ZA AVTOMATIZACIJO 19 April 1971 [20 March 1970] 25575/71 Heading B3A [Also in Division H2] An electric coil for a starter motor is wound from a metal strip or ribbon, a surface of which has been coated with adhesive lacquer and sprinkled with uniformly-sized rigid particles of insulating material. The particles serve to space the turns while the coil is subsequently being sheathed and impregnated by a thermoplastics or duroplastics material. The rigid particles may be quartz, corundum or ceramics. The sheathing material may be an epoxy resin, polyamide, pentone or P.T.F.E. and is applied by electrically heating the coil and then either sprinkling it with the sheathing material or immersing it in powdery particles of the material. The coil is secured against unwinding before the sheathing process either by tying or (Fig. 3) by passing a heating current through the last turn to anneal it. The coil is bent after sheathing into an arcuate shape (Fig. 6, not shown).
